UK-based asset management firm J O Hambro Capital Management has strengthened its intermediary sales team with the appointments of Helme Harrison (pictured) and Bryan Horne as sales managers.
Harrison will work on coverage of London-based discretionary wealth managers. She joins the firm from BNY Mellon, where she worked as a UK intermediary investment director.
Horne, who joins the firm from Investec, will cover intermediary relationships in Scotland, Northern England and Northern Ireland.
Gavin White, Hambro’s head of UK intermediary sales, said that the appointments “will allow us to provide more focused distribution and exceptional client service to intermediaries across the UK”.
Hambro currently has £14.7 billion (€16.4 billion) of assets under management within its UK and Ireland-registered open-ended investment company fund range. Hambro’s total assets under management are £29.2 billion.
